Pro Tips & Best Practices for PDF Management
- Check Chronological Order: When merging mark sheets, arrange them in date order (Year 1, Year 2, then Year 3) to prevent verification delays.
- Match Page Orientation: Ensure all pages in your combined file match in orientation (portrait vs landscape) to keep the layout uniform.
- Avoid High Compression on Small Text: If your document has fine print, avoid heavy compression levels so numbers and dates remain sharp.
- Use Strong Passcodes: When encrypting PDFs for email attachments, use passwords with at least 12 characters, including numbers and symbols.
